• NOW LIVE! Into the Woods--new character species, eerie monsters, and haunting villains to populate the woodlands of your D&D games.

Help, please. My computer has some sort of bad program.

I'm running Windows XP, SP2.

Yesterday I installed some automatic updates and turned off my computer. This morning I turned it on, got to the log-in screen, and logged in, but then it said 'updating' or something similiar which suggested to me that it was making sure everything worked after the update.

Well, things didn't work. It sat on that screen for 10 minutes, never even getting to my desktop, and the only way I could turn off the computer was by depressing the power button for a few seconds.

When I restarted, I tried again, and this time I managed to log in and get to my desktop, but I couldn't open any programs without freezing the computer. I tried this several times, including a few times when I logged in to the 'guest' account instead of my own, and still pretty much any program seemed to freeze the computer. I could still open windows and browse my computer, and as long as I had not yet tried to start any other programs, I could use Ctrl-Alt-Delete to get to the task manager.

In the task manager, I discovered that svchost.exe was using about 99% of my CPU resources. Attempts to terminate the program failed and froze the computer. I turned off the power again and this time started up in safe mode, which is how I'm posting here.

Any idea of what's the problem, or how to fix it? The computer is pretty old, but all I really use it for is internet, winamp, and typing, with the occasional low-impact photoshop editing. I was hoping to get a new computer around Christmas time, but I don't have the budget to do so now, at least not a good one.

Help?
 

log in or register to remove this ad

I ain't an expert on computers, but from what I little I Google on svchost.exe, it is a normal Windows process but can can also be used for malicous purposes. Seeing how you can post in Safe-mode, maybe you can use StartupList. The program just takes note of any auto-starting programs during startup. Maybe it can find anything that isn't suppose to be there. I know it won't solve the problem, but maybe it help a find what is doing it.
 

Safe mode may help.

Do you have multiple Anti-virus programs running? That can do it sometimes.

svchost.exe is a program inherant with windows, so it shouldn't be the problem.

Not quite sure what is the problem, but if you can boot up in safe mode, and do a restart, that sometimes helps.
 

Check for spyware/adware first.

If you find your svchost file has been compromised, you can repair your installation with your Windows XP CD (easy to do). You'll have to reinstall all the MS patches if you do so, but won't have to reinstall your own software.

Of course, be sure to make a backup of all your data just to be safe.
 


svchost is 'service host' - it runs all the services which are running under windows.

OK, you need to find out (if you can) which service svchost is running which is causing you all your problems. I'd do the following

1. Download Process Explorer from sysinternals.com, and hope that I can run it. You can use this to see what services in which svchost are consuming all the CPU (the services within an svchost appear on a tooltip when you mouse over the svchost entry)

2. Use services manager to stop the candidate offending services and set their startup to "Disabled" via the service properties dialog.


Let us know if that is any help.
 

Phooey ... Plane Sailing beat me to my suggestion. :( But this little program he mentions is VERY helpful for trouble shooting things like this. Can't praise it enough!
 

Yeah, svchost is an incredibly annoying feature of windows.
A service is essentially a process that can be started or stopped on user request (usually from the services panel in the administrative control panel). But windows runs ALL services under the svchost name. So, it's difficult to find out what process links to which service without other tools.
 



Into the Woods

Remove ads

Top